Amrep Corp through its subsidiaries is engaged in the Real estate business. Its activities include land sales and lease activities, which involve obtaining approvals and selling both developed and undeveloped lots to homebuilders, commercial users, and others, as well as investments in commercial and investment properties. The Company accounts for land sales, home sales, and other revenues. Its operating segments include Land development and Homebuilding. The firm generates a majority of its revenue from the Land development segment. Geographically, all the activities are carried out throughout the United States.
Nuveen Massachusetts Quality Municipal Income Fund is a diversified closed-end management investment company. The Fund's objective seeks to provide current income exempt from both regular federal and Massachusetts income taxes and to enhance portfolio value relative to the Massachusetts municipal bond market by investing in tax-exempt Massachusetts municipal obligations that are underrated or undervalued or that represent municipal market sectors that are undervalued.
